341.03 TRAFFIC CODE 86 <br />341.03 DRIVER'S CONSECUTIVE SERVICE AND OFF-DUTY HOURS. <br />No owner, as defined herein, of a commercial motor vehicle as defined in Ohio <br />R.C. 4506.01 or a commercial car or commercial tractor, as defined herein, or person <br />employing or otherwise directing the driver of such vehicle shall require or knowingly <br />permit a driver to drive such vehicle in this Municipality after fourteen consecutive <br />hours of service, within or without this Municipality. After fourteen consecutive <br />hours of service, such driver shall have at least eight consecutive hours off duty, no <br />part of which shall be required to be spent in or upon a motor vehicle. <br />In addition, no such driver shall be required or knowingly permitted to drive such <br />vehicle in this Municipality after fourteen total hours of service within or without <br />this Municipality in any twenty-four hour period until he has had at least eight <br />consecutive hours off duty, no part of which shall be required to be spent in or upon <br />a motor vehicle. <br />In cases of emergency this section shall not apply. (ORC 4511.80) <br />341.99 PENALTY. <br />(EDITOR'S NOTE: See Section 303.99- for misdemeanor classifications and penalties:) <br />1990 Replacement <br />
